endgraphics removes all graphics, like end, but with endgraphics you can continue the program.

Sometimes I use EndGraphics when I want to switch from FullScreen mode to Windowed mode using BlitzPlus (when the fullscreen mode resolution does not equal the Desktop's native resolution, and when I want to use a canvas in BlitzPlus).
